#6c57f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c57f4 is composed of 42.4% red, 34.1%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.7% cyan, 64.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 248 degrees, a saturation of 87.7% and a lightness of 64.9%. #6c57f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8aeff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#6c57f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c57f4 has RGB values of R:108, G:87,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 7100404.

Shades and Tints of #6c57f4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030110 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c57f4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a3a8 is the less saturated color, while #6750fb is the most saturated one.
